'He has to find his rhythm again': Joe Cole urges Chelsea to keep 'super talented footballer' Christian Pulisic

Speaking to Goal, Joe Cole said: "Christian Pulisic a super talented footballer. He's won the Champions League and he played a big part by scoring important goals. It's just, I feel sorry for him with the amount of injuries he's got.

"It's really stopped his development. I think he needs to find his happiness again in a Chelsea shirt. It's very difficult and there's always competition. There are 31 players playing in the Chelsea squad, world-class players a lot of them.

"He has to find his rhythm again. There's no doubt he's a top, top, top footballer and he just needs to find out and work out how his body is and how he can keep himself on the pitch because football is not a problem for him. He'll be fine."

Pulisic's 2022/23 campaign has been complicated by different injuries with the forward failing to find his rhythm under three different managers.

The 27-year-old has made 27 appearances so far this season, most of them from the bench, scoring just one goal and providing two assits.
